Model of Ferredoxin from Rhodopseudomonas palustris based on the Protein Data Bank entry 4ID8:http://www.rcsb.org/pdb/explore/explore.do?structureId=4id8
"Ferredoxins are iron-sulfur proteins that mediate electron transfer in a range of metabolic reactions."
--http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Ferredoxin
STL file created using VMD:http://www.ks.uiuc.edu/Research/vmd/
The protein backbone is represented in "cartoon" form. The cysteine residues and Fe3S4 cluster are represented as spheres.
